NTUC HAS LOST ITS GOAL OF FIGHTING FOR THE WORKING CLASS PEOPLE

Post date:
19 Jul 2014 - 2:21pm








“NTUC Fairprice Co-operative Ltd was founded by the labour movement in 1973, with a social mission to moderate the cost of living in Singapore. From one supermarket, it has grown to become Singapore largest retailer, with a network of over 230 outlets comprising FairPrice supermarkets, FairPrice Finest, FairPrice Xtra, FairPrice Xpress and Cheers convenience stores, to serve the varied needs of people from all walks of life.”
NTUC have come a long way from its true directions and its humble beginning same as PAP, to serve the common folks. NTUC was set up by sweat, tears and blood of the workers of Singapore, what are they now? Nowadays sprung up 'NTUC FINEST', targeting more for the rich, I surveyed the 'Finest', yes all the finest items are there to cater more for the rich and mostly caucasians and the rich northern Indian patronized the stores.
NTUC described 'FINEST' as 'epicurean' more to elitist ,meaning “pleasure, sensual” derived from the greek word; Epicureanism;
“Epicureanism is a system of philosophy based upon the teachings of the ancient Greek philosopher Epicurus, founded around 307 BC. Epicurus was an atomic materialist, following in the steps of Democritus. His materialism led him to a general attack on superstition and divine intervention. Following Aristippus—about whom very little is known—Epicurus believed that what he called "pleasure" is the greatest good, but the way to attain such pleasure is to live modestly and to gain knowledge of the workings of the world and the limits of one's desires. This led one to attain a state of tranquility (ataraxia) and freedom from fear, as well as absence of bodily pain (aponia). The combination of these two states is supposed to constitute happiness in its highest form. Although Epicureanism is a form of hedonism, insofar as it declares pleasure to be the sole intrinsic good, its conception of absence of pain as the greatest pleasure and its advocacy of a simple life make it different from "hedonism" as it is commonly understood. From a humble labor movement to the elitist class. From the above definition and meaning of epicureanism, only those with a extreme elite mindset will choose such a word. Does the NTUC now champion for the workers in Singapore ? far from it. It lost its purpose, the very first place it was set up and it contradict as its main purpose of being created; to serve the ordinary working class not for the rich.
I was at the one of the finest branch; you will get the shock; only few customers and most of the ordinary folks they do not patronize 'finest' as they found most of the items are expensive, where as the ordinary branch, it is always pack. If the NTUC know the “finest” are not making money, why they are they still keeping the branches and keep expanding it.
Perhaps it is time for the authorities to look into the matter, where sections of their executives having elitism and apartheid attitudes. Even cold storage, a premium supermarket would not go to this extreme direction, why NTUC chose this direction and to add the insult, it belong to the 'labor movement' and no room for the rich.
Well PAP are the same; million dollar ministers, elitist name like Emirutus, where the promise of swiss standard of living , was just a mirage . We have, elitist, like MM, SM ; the organizations seems to cater for the rich, cronies and anak bapak saudara saudari
Can NTUC answer my article?.
